About 85 The Grove
85 The Grove is a two-bedroom semi-detached house in Southend On Sea (SS2 4DB). It has a recorded floor area of 58 m² (around 624 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1930-1949 and council tax band B. Tenure is freehold. The latest certificate (October 2022) shows a D (score 68), on the cusp of jumping into the C band. The rating has held steady at D across 2 certificates since January 2012. Between certificates, window efficiency went from Average to Good and lighting went from Poor to Very Good. The recommended improvements would push it to C (score 77). At 58 m² this is the 4th smallest of 37 units on EPC record in the building, where floor areas span 42–168 m². The building's EPC ratings span F to C across 37 units on file.
Across 2012–2024, sale prices on this property compounded at 5.7% per year.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£376/sq ft) was about 125.9% above the typical sold price in the postcode. At 58 m² it's 23.7% smaller than the typical home in the postcode (76 m² median across 36 EPCs). Most recent transfer: July 2024 at £235,000.
